Subject: Re: [PATCH net-next] trace: tcp: Add const qualifier to skb parameter in tcp_probe event

From: Breno Leitao <leitao@...ian.org>
Date: Wed, 16 Apr 2025 10:06:12 -0700
> Change the tcp_probe tracepoint to accept a const struct sk_buff
> parameter instead of a non-const one. This improves type safety and
> better reflects that the skb is not modified within the tracepoint
> implementation.
